| Description | How do we get good mental health services in Australia? At the heart of any discussion of the purpose and implementation of policy and planning is a commitment to improving outcomes for mental health consumers, their families and carers. Understanding the policy and legal contexts for service provision is central to social work practice in mental health. In this chapter, we describe developments in mental health policy and law in Australia and suggest ways in which social workers can work to get good outcomes for the people and communities they support. Advocates for mental health reform, including the Australian Association of Social Workers, work to ensure the best policy, the right resources, accessible services, evidence-informed treatments and the best-trained workforce so that people with mental illness can get the support they need to lead better lives. Despite significant policy development and improvements in the resources available to treat and support people with mental illness, many consumers, families and carers do not believe they have good outcomes.
